The first ODI between India Women (IND-W) and Ireland Women (IRE-W) is set to take place on January 10, 2025, at the Saurashtra Cricket Association Stadium in Rajkot. The Women in Blue are coming into this series with confidence. They recently played a three-match ODI series against West Indies Women and completely dominated, winning the series 3-0.

India players shone in batting, bowling, and fielding, making it a well-rounded performance. However, key players Harmanpreet Kaur (regular captain) and Renuka Singh (lead pacer) are being rested for this series. In their absence, Smriti Mandhana will take charge as the captain.

On the other hand, Ireland haven’t had the best run recently. They toured Bangladesh in November and December 2024 for a white-ball series. Unfortunately, things didn’t go well in the ODIs as they lost all three matches at Mirpur.

Both teams will aim to make a strong start in the three-match series. Here’s a detailed look at the weather conditions for the match.

The weather at the Saurashtra Cricket Association Stadium in Rajkot looks promising for the first ODI between India Women (IND-W) and Ireland Women (IRE-W) on January 10, 2025. The temperature is expected to hover around 30°C, with a real feel of the same.

Winds will blow from the south at 9 km/h, with gusts reaching up to 33 km/h, which may slightly impact the playing conditions. The chances of rain are minimal at just 1%, while the probability of thunderstorms remains at 0%. With clear skies and only 3% cloud cover, fans can expect a smooth and uninterrupted game throughout the day. 

Overall, the weather conditions are ideal for both players and spectators.
